Stefan Holzhauser is a scholar working on Otorhinolaryngology, Molecular Biology and Cancer Research. According to data from OpenAlex, Stefan Holzhauser has authored 26 papers receiving a total of 402 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Otorhinolaryngology, 11 papers in Molecular Biology and 9 papers in Cancer Research. Recurrent topics in Stefan Holzhauser's work include Head and Neck Cancer Studies (13 papers), Fibroblast Growth Factor Research (6 papers) and Cancer-related molecular mechanisms research (6 papers). Stefan Holzhauser is often cited by papers focused on Head and Neck Cancer Studies (13 papers), Fibroblast Growth Factor Research (6 papers) and Cancer-related molecular mechanisms research (6 papers). Stefan Holzhauser collaborates with scholars based in Sweden, Romania and United Kingdom. Stefan Holzhauser's co-authors include Tina Dalianis, Ourania N. Kostopoulou, Anders Näsman, Linda Marklund, Lalle Hammarstedt‐Nordenvall, Torbjörn Ramqvist, Eva Munck‐Wikland, Ramona Gabriela Ursu, Andrea Vlastos and Linnea Haeggblom and has published in prestigious journals such as PLoS ONE, European Journal of Cancer and Gynecologic Oncology.
